The Connection Between Brain Health and Hearing Clarity
In recent years, the intricate relationship between brain health and auditory clarity has begun to receive more attention from researchers and healthcare professionals alike. It’s increasingly clear that our cognitive capabilities and our ability to hear are deeply interconnected. This connection raises significant implications for overall well-being, especially as we age.
Hearing loss is a common condition that many individuals face as they grow older. It can stem from various factors such as prolonged exposure to loud sounds, age-related degeneration, or even certain medical conditions. What many people may not realize is that hearing loss can lead to changes in brain function. Studies suggest that when auditory input is limited, the brain may reorganize itself in ways that can impair cognitive functions, resulting in a potential decline in memory, attention, and overall mental acuity.
One compelling aspect of this relationship is the phenomenon known as auditory deprivation. When individuals experience hearing loss, especially in their later years, the brain receives less stimulation from the auditory system. In a sense, the part of the brain responsible for processing sound may become underutilized, leading to atrophy over time. This is similar to how muscles weaken when not used. Consequently, those with untreated hearing loss may face challenges not only with communication but also in cognitive processing and memory retention.
Research has shown that even mild hearing loss can be linked to an increased risk of cognitive decline. A seminal study conducted by the Johns Hopkins Bloomberg School of Public Health found that people with hearing loss are significantly more likely to develop dementia compared to those with normal hearing. This connection is alarming and highlights the importance of early detection and management of hearing issues to promote brain health.
Moreover, the relationship works both ways. Cognitive impairment can affect a person’s ability to communicate effectively, which can result in social withdrawal and decreased engagement with others. This creates a negative feedback loop: hearing loss can lead to cognitive decline, and cognitive decline can further aggravate hearing issues. Because effective communication is a fundamental element of social interaction, poor hearing can lead to isolation and emotional distress, which can further deteriorate mental health.
Addressing these challenges requires a multifaceted approach. For instance, hearing aids and assistive listening devices can provide substantial benefits. These devices not only enhance the clarity of sound but also stimulate the auditory pathways, ensuring that the brain remains engaged. Research indicates that individuals who use hearing aids show improvements not only in their auditory capabilities but also in cognitive functioning.
Furthermore, maintaining a comprehensive lifestyle can greatly support both hearing and brain health. Activities that promote cardiovascular health, such as regular exercise, a balanced diet rich in antioxidants and omega-3 fatty acids, and cognitive exercises like puzzles or learning new skills can bolster overall brain function. Social interactions are equally vital, as they foster connections and keep the brain active through conversation and emotional engagement.
